Title:
CONDUCTIVE THIN FILM, PREPARATION METHOD FOR CONDUCTIVE THIN FILM, ELECTRIC CURRENT COLLECTION AND TRANSMISSION MATERIAL, AND ENERGY STORAGE DEVICE

Abstract:
A conductive thin film, a preparation method for a conductive thin film, an electric current collection and transmission material, and an energy storage device, which relate to the technical field of conductive thin films. The conductive thin film comprises a thin film base material (10), a first metal plating (20), a second metal plating (30), a PI film (40), a PP film (50), a third metal plating (60) and a fourth metal plating (70), wherein the first metal plating is formed on one surface of the thin film base material by means of a vacuum coating apparatus; the second metal plating is formed on the first metal plating by means of a hydro-plating device; the PI film is laminated on an outer surface of the second metal plating by means of a coating lamination device in a single-sided manner; the PP film is laminated on the PI film by means of the coating lamination device; the third metal plating is formed on an outer surface of the PP film by means of a magnetron sputtering plating apparatus; and the fourth metal plating is formed on the third metal plating by means of the hydro-plating device. According to the conductive thin film, the limitations on the thickness of an outer-layer thin film base material are reduced, and the strength and compactness of a plating material are improved.
